Transaction 577e4017db0ac1773d3784522b816739c614066e7dff012a1051d46034a18471
1 Input
2 Outputs
- 577e4017db0ac1773d3784522b816739c614066e7dff012a1051d46034a18471:0
- 577e4017db0ac1773d3784522b816739c614066e7dff012a1051d46034a18471:1
value 459295742
address 1A2pmFdwVTw2tcirEKV8hRsugfD4gA6cV7
value 1000000000
address 17CF6om5KPkwFd9TumWg7AT4mwTixXqYyL